Went here Wednesday evening for a celebratory meal, but was left disappointed. I've never sent anything back before, but the cocktails we ordered were so bad, I couldn't drink mine, not to mention we could hear every word the staff then said about us from where we sat. We could also hear the young staff member/s not knowing how to make the drinks in the first place and saw them reading it from a book. When I asked for it to be made again, along with a longer straw turns out they only have short ones, even for long drinks we could hear the manager who introduced himself when we arrived making another and saying it was exactly the same, which he also felt the need to point out when he brought it over. Although still not great, it tasted completely different. My husband decided to grin and bear his as although bad, we couldn’t be bothered after the attitude we’d already received. It also took an age for them to be made, at which point we hadn’t even been asked about our food order. Perhaps train staff first before allowing them to serve certain drinks. Having said that, I was more put off by the manager's attitude and comments, both we could hear from afar and those made directly to us. Upon taking our dessert plates, he proceeded to sarcastically say something along the lines of ‘How was that, or do you want me to take them back as well?’ We weren't the ones in the wrong, so I'm not sure why we were given the rude attitude. We then heard him having bets with the other staff members about if either we would leave a tip or complain about the bill from what we could gather. Manager might also want to drop the sexist charade of handing the wine menu to the woman before announcing he doesn’t know why he’s given it to you but feels it was the right thing to do - he did this to myself as well as the only other couple who came in whilst we were there. The food itself was lovely, but the staff mainly the manager and drinks were off. We were obviously given the offer of 2 for £12 cocktails in the end, but when ordering it was mentioned it was only if they were both the same; this isn't clear on the menu. The whole place also had a very bad smell of urine, possibly due to a leak or flood, but it was overpowering.
